GNAW with Fleet Co-op - The Pearl on Main, SLC showing.
Work by Alex Seager, Shelby Taylor & Hailey Nelson, and Sawyer Player. A visceral triptych exploring rage, reckoning, and resilience, created by Fleet Cooperative. In Dirt Between the Teeth, we unravel the toxic mythology of the American West—once worshipped, now rotting in our mouths. Teeth Agape breaks the binary, exposing the laborious scream of existence within a machine that was never meant for us. Finally, The Skin of Our Teeth is a fierce ode to survival through community. Together, these works chew through myth, system, and self, baring our teeth to what’s real.

Follow the Chords so Sweetly - In collaboration with Maeve Friedman, Bly Wallentine, and Erik Louis Maloy. 
This work explores queer dreaming: yearning for the queer domestic life, the privilege to sleep and dream peacefully, and dreaming of queer love in all forms. Many queer folks share experiences of living in our community’s past and present pain. "Dreaming” of a peaceful future is a luxury, requiring a quiet mind and safe sleep. Making this dream, which is continuously denied and destroyed, tangible through celebratory performance is an act of resistance. Some may desire equity in access to traditional domesticity, while others dream of altering the meaning of “domesticity” entirely. There is room for all in the dream world. 
Variations performed at 12 Minutes Max - a curated monthly performance series featuring experimental short works by local artists in many different disciplines, including dance, music, film, and more - Queer Spectra Arts Festival 2025, and Monday Movement Lab by loveDANCEmore.

"Threnody" - Choreographed for Shoreline Swell in collaboration with Kara Komarnitsky and Randall C. Smith, funded by the SLC Arts Council. The piece utilizes fabric, movement, & soundscapes to examine the changing path of the Jordan River in Utah as a result of human activity.
